The authority to suspend the certificate of registration of a motor vehicle under section 53 of the Act shall in addition to any registering authority also vest with any Executive Magistrate as defined in the Code of Criminal Procedure, 1973 having jurisdiction.
(2)
Any officer of the Motor Vehicles Department not below the rank of Motor Vehicles inspector or any Police Officer not below the rank of Sub-inspector or Sergeant may stop any motor vehicle, the use of which in a public place, in his opinion is likely to constitute danger to the public and examine such vehicle on a public road, or subject to the consent of the owner of the premises, or in any premises where the vehicle is kept for the time being.
